带有正则表达式的 grunt glob 文件?

grunt glob file with regex?

我想用这样的 grunt 读取文件:

grunt.file.read(filepath [, options])

但我的文件路径是正则表达式:

src/dist/res/js/*.index.js

所以我想找到所有以.index.js结尾的文件,然后读取它。

Grunt 主要是一个具有声明性配置的工具,因此如果您需要读取一系列文件,您可能做错了什么。

无论如何,你的任务可以用下一个片段来实现

grunt.file.expand('src/dist/res/js/*.index.js').forEach((filePath) => {
    console.log(grunt.file.read(filePath))
})